Written for a broad audience, the book traces the history of value theory from classical economists to the present and uses that history to criticize the way contemporary economies often reward extraction more than productive contribution. Mazzucato argues that the line between wealth creation and wealth capture has become blurred in finance, technology, and pharmaceuticals, with serious consequences for growth, inequality, and public policy. Rather than treating markets as naturally value-creating and the state as merely corrective, the book presents the public sector as an active participant in innovation and economic development. Its purpose is both analytical and political: to challenge misleading measures of prosperity and to reopen debate about how economic value should be defined and governed.
